    Can anyone explain what is happening with the timeline? Weren't we once in high school?

    Floring June 24, 2018 12:13 am

    Most of what you see is THE PAST, with them in middle school, in tracksuits.

    The scenes in THE PRESENT < Where Zhan Zheng Xi is a College studente > are very few : the first chapters until the very long flashback <here on Mangago starts from Ch 51> those of this Christmas <Ch 224 Where we discover that even Mo and He Tian had separated, who knows for how much, and they are seen again for the first time> and very few others in the middle, like those in which they roll in the snow <Here on Mangago Ch 68> and they usually correspond to special days like Christmas, New Year, Valentine's Day and so on ...

    The only thing we know about what happened in the middle is that Jian Yi says - but will it then be true? - that he had disappeared because he was taken to a desert island by his father's men <Here on mangago Ch46>

    Jian and Xi don't go to high school together because Jian disappears on the second day of the first year and then reappears when Xi is at Collage. In fact, Jian tries to study to recover the lost school years and go to the same college of Xi.
